Transaction 525254124b1649853f8b6f71727ae02d4f3e25ccad760f95de115994ef0b0a79

1 Input
2 Outputs
  • 525254124b1649853f8b6f71727ae02d4f3e25ccad760f95de115994ef0b0a79:0
  • value  31249981249
    address  n4rQs5pdpbgZu6tJNLVV8qKWwRG3SNjNxx
  • 525254124b1649853f8b6f71727ae02d4f3e25ccad760f95de115994ef0b0a79:1
  • value  31249981249
    address  n4rQg3JoghJ2tTWDip2Hd54anMtnWMvziV